- In North Fork, Lucas McCain meets town drunk Micah Torrance who at one time was considered one of the most capable lawmen in the territory. He confesses that he lost his nerve and it led him to a life of drink. Lucas offers him a job as a ranch hand and uses a tough-love approach to get him to sober up. The Shelton brothers ride into town looking to get even with Micah who jailed them 10 years earlier. Lucas is lured into a trap, but Micah comes to his rescue.—garykmcd / edited by Hans Delbruck

- Lucas is in town when Micah Torrance, an ex-marshall stumbles out of the saloon. Realizing who it is (a well known ex lawman) Lucas convinces Micah to come to his ranch and help him build a corral. But because he injured his arm during a shootout long ago he now feels useless. His alcoholism also rears its ugly head at dinner time. Micah begs Lucas to saddle him a horse so he can go into towwn for a drink. Lucas refuses and tells him he'll have to walk back to town if he wants to go back Lucas then explains to Mark what is wrong with Micah. Micah soon comes back in and starts eating. Meanwhile, the Shelten boys and Lloyd Carpenter check into the hotel. The Shelton boys cause a lot of damage at the saloon and have to pay for it. The next day they go to kill Micah at the McCain Ranch, but Lucas is there and stops it from happening. Micah knows he can no longer stay at the ranch because it would endanger Mark, so he agrees to leave the next day. That afternoon while in the saloon, Lloyd kills Marshal Thomlinson. Upon hearing of the marshal's murder, Lucas loads his rifle and headss to town for a confrontation. Micah tells him he shouldn't go by himself. Lucas sreplies sarcastically, "Maybe you'd like to come with me?" Micah bows out and Lucas leaves alone. After Mark calls Micah a coward, Micah realizes what his life has become and has an epiphany. He empties a sack containing a sawed-off shotgun and loads it with shot-slugs and rides in to back up Lucas. When Lucas gets there,he confronts and shoots Flory. Then as he confronts Lloyd, Andrew shoots Lucas from behind. As Andrew goes to finish off the job the roar of a shotgun is heard and Andrew is blown away. It's Micah! Then Micah and Lloyd have a showdown and Micah shoots and kills him. Lucas is bandaged up before Mark takes him off to care for his wounds.
